Vizorman is an item that can be purchased from the Item Shop in the Game Boy Advance game Wario Land 4. The Vizorman is one of the eight items can be purchased from the shop keeper, Mr. Game & Watch, to assist Wario in defeating a challenging boss by doing damage at beggining of the battle. It resembles a person dressed in a costume with a cape, a vizor, and colorful shoes. It can be purchased for 4 Frog Medals. Depending on the game mode, it may cost more. It is one of the weaker items in the game, doing only 3 HP worth of damage.
Effect
When purchased, Mr. Game & Watch will drag Vizorman to the Boss Room, with Wario close behind. Mr. Game & Watch will then start charging a laser, which shoots from the Vizor of Vizorman and hits the Boss's weak spot, doing 3 HP worth of damage. When the damage is done, Mr. Game & Watch will leave the room, and Wario will be left to fight a slightly weaker boss.
